The MCAsmParser interface defines ParseIdentifier is public. There's no reason
whatsoever for AsmParser (which implements the MCAsmParser interface) to hide
this method.
This is all part of a bigger scheme. Several asm parsing "extensions" use the
main parser properly through the MCAsmParser interface. However,
GenericAsmParser has much more exclusive access and uses implementation details
from the concrete implementation - AsmParser, in which it is also declared as
a friend. This makes for overly coupled code, and even makes it hard to split
GenericAsmParser into a separate file. There's no reason why GenericAsmParser
shouldn't be able to access AsmParser through an abstract interface, as long
as it's actually registered as an extension.
